You (and your iPad) are in good company. Even Shakespeare couldn't spell Shakespeare. Here's how his 6 existing signatures appear:

Willm Shakp
William Shaksper
Wm Shakspe
William Shakspere
Willm Shakspere
By me William Shakspeare
